Comparison of Figures in Edo Purple, No. 6, 1853

Comments - Attractive scene of a beauty and a young girl in a garden, the child holding a pair of sandals, while the woman carries a lantern. Cherry blossoms frame a view of the garden and pond, with a narrow arched bridge over the water and stone lanterns. A charming subject.

Artist - Toyokuni III/Kunisada (1786 - 1864)

Image Size - 14" x 9 3/4" + left margin as shown

Condition - This print with excellent detail as shown. Loss at edge, a few small holes, repaired. Creasing, slight soiling. Please see photos for details.
